I need to send a spreadsheet to a colleague from work at home and she has Windows XP (Excel) and cannot open the document.

What can I do to convert the xls document if it can open it?

Excel is NOT specific to the Ststems operation!

Read this:

http://www.Microsoft.com/downloads/details.aspx?FamilyID=941b3470-3ae9-4aee-8f43-c6bb74cd1466&DisplayLang=en

Compatibility Pack Microsoft Office for Word, Excel, and PowerPoint 2007 File Formats

You can't do anything with this file .xls for them.

They must have a program installed to read it.

They must purchase Excel, install the compatibility pack above or try this Excel Viewer:

http://www.Microsoft.com/downloads/details.aspx?FamilyId=1CD6ACF9-CE06-4E1C-8DCF-F33F669DBC3A&displaylang=en

Excel Viewer

Open, view, and print Excel workbooks, even if you don't have Excel installed. This download is a replacement for Excel Viewer 97 and all previous Excel Viewer versions.
